What are F-Wave shingles?
F-Wave shingles are a synthetic roofing material made from commercial-grade polymers. They are designed to withstand high winds, hail and other forms of severe weather. Unlike traditional roofing options, F-Wave shingles are not prone to granule loss or cracking, making them an excellent option for Washington homeowners.
Durable
Because of their design, these roofing materials are incredibly durable. In addition to their weather resistance, they are UV-resistant, ensuring long-lasting color and protection. Additionally, F-Wave shingles are expected to last about 50 years, offering long-term protection for homeowners.
F-Wave shingles are built with durability in mind, making them a top choice for Washington homeowners seeking a long-lasting roofing solution. Unlike traditional asphalt shingles, F-Wave shingles are made from a synthetic polymer that resists cracking, warping and deterioration over time.
Specifically, these shingles are designed to withstand:
- Hail
- high winds
- heavy rainfall
- Extreme temperature
- Algae growth
In addition, F-Wave shingles are designed to be UV resistant, making them less resistant to fading over time. This high level of durability not only protects your home more effectively but also reduces the likelihood of needing frequent repairs, offering greater peace of mind and long-term value.
Easy to install
F-Wave shingles are easier to install than traditional roofing materials. Unlike asphalt shingles, they come in uniform sizes and don’t require special tools, which helps streamline the installation process and reduce labor time. Their lightweight design also allows roofers to work faster and safely.
Aesthetically Pleasing
Designed to mimic the look of traditional materials like slate or wood shake, these shingles offer a high-end aesthetic without the high maintenance. They come in a variety of colors and profiles, allowing homeowners to match their roof to their home’s architecture. Additionally, their clean, consistent appearance enhances curb appeal.
Low Maintenance
F-Wave shingles are a low-maintenance roofing solution designed to stand the test of time with minimal effort from homeowners. Since F-Wave shingles are resistant to common issues like algae growth, impact damage and fading, they are easier to maintain than traditional roofing materials. This hassle-free performance makes them an ideal choice for homeowners who want long-lasting protection.
Environmentally friendly
F-Wave shingles are an environmentally friendly roofing option, crafted with sustainability in mind. Unlike traditional asphalt shingles, they don’t contain granules that can wash off into storm drains and harm local ecosystems.
Plus, their long lifespan reduces the need for frequent replacements, cutting down on waste. With energy-efficient design and recyclable materials, F-Wave shingles offer a greener alternative for homeowners looking to reduce their environmental footprint.
Are there any drawbacks to F-Wave shingles?
Unfortunately, F-Wave shingles are more expensive to install than traditional asphalt shingles. Plus, specialized knowledge is required to complete installation so labor costs might be higher than traditional roofing installations. However, some believe that the initial cost is worth it due to their incredible durability and minimal maintenance.
Another factor to consider is their lifetime. While F-Wave shingles are expected to last around 50 years, they have only been on the market since 2015, so we haven’t had a chance to see how well they stand up against time and the elements.
